free flower is a healing justice nonprofit centering art, embodiment, womb wisdom, reproductive justice, and ancestral practices to support the freedom, healing, and safety of black women and their families.

we bridge creativity and care by cultivating spaces for collective healing from racial, reproductive, sexual, birth, systemic, and generational trauma. through community gatherings, womb circles, trauma-informed somatic practices, artistic expression, and ancestral healing traditions, we nurture pathways toward restoration, self-determination, and liberation.

we believe that art can be medicine and that healing is a creative process.

together, we are reimagining what safety, joy, sovereignty, and liberation feel like in the body.
